The Shemwell Family

Private + Treva Fowler

No children

Parents Grandparents
Private

Treva Fowler
Birth: April 27, 1977 47 44Eden, Concho, Texas, United States
Death: October 9, 2014San Angelo, Tom Green, Texas, United States
Family group information

The details of this family are private.